Introduction A new TikTok trend called the #ChromebookChallenge is making headlines for all the wrong reasons. The challenge, which encourages students to insert metal objects—like paper clips or push pins—into their Chromebook’s charging or USB ports, has led to sparks, smoke, and even small fires in classrooms across the country.
